资料同化技术的发展及其在海洋科学中的应用

DOI: 10.11840/j.issn.1001-6392.2011.4.018, PP. 463-472

Keywords: 资料同化技术,发展,海洋科学,应用

Full-Text   Cite this paper   Add to My Lib

Abstract:

回顾了资料同化技术,特别是基于最优控制和统计估计这两大理论基础发展起来的几种资料同化方法的研究进展,以及这些方法在海洋科学研究中的应用现状。可以看到,由于海洋观测资料(如地转海洋学实时观测阵(ArrayforReal-timeGeostrophicOceanography,Argo)、热带大气海洋阵列(TropicalAtmosphere/Oceanarray,TAO)、抛弃式温度深度仪(ExpendableBathythermograph,XBT)、温盐深仪(Conductance-T
